12 BROTHERS BEARING GIFTS A Mother weeps, her child is born, A Father poor sits all forlorn, The wind howls through their shelter rough, The wood for their fire is not enough. And though no gifts can they bestow, Of riches and of jewels that glow, 12 brothers bearing gifts of joy, Arrive for the poverty stricken little boy. The first comes, gliding down the panes, So fresh, so quiet to fill the lanes, The tiny babe’s cheeks are pink, and bright, The air is cold, and all is so white. The next seeps through the crack in the door, And fills the hut in a might roar, The little boy giggles, he thinks it’s fun, His folks light the fire their day’s work done. The third brings winds that cloud the sky, And all around migrant birds begin to fly, And the fourth heralds the April showers Preparing for May and Spring-time flowers. And with June days, the Summer starts, Cold, rain and snow now all departs, The sun is smiling, its rays spread about Children playing happy to be out! October brings Autumn, which in it’s height, Is out in the country a magnificent sight, The wool is woven, the crops are in store, When will Winter, come knocking at the door? The 10th makes the heavens open wide, So all the animals scurry to hide, Leaving behind a child full of thought, That the richest of parents couldn’t have bought. And the next leaves the trees looking so bare, But the child doesn’t worry or give it a care, For the woods look so pretty in their Winter glory, And the wind whistles gently whispering its story. And now that Christmas is almost due, All poverty is forgotten, it’s the parents cue, So out, come small savings in bright colored coffers, To celebrate the goodwill that this brother offers.
